how much of a majority is required for the u.s. senate and house of representatives to override a presidential veto?
ahrayia [7]

Answer: Congress can override a veto by passing the act by a two-thirds vote in both the House and the Senate. (Usually an act is passed with a simple majority.) This check prevents the President from blocking an act when significant support for it exists.
